Summary

On his first day of Sunday School, Samuel made a very exciting discovery.  Could he have been living under the same roof as God his whole life?  In her first children's book, The God in Mommy, author Keynon Washington portrays the divinity of mothers as seen through the eyes of their children.  When Samuel learns some of the characteristics of God, he quickly identifies that his mother possesses the same attributes. This endearing children's book is written in such a way that children are sure to identify with the character as well as be captured by the author's use of imagery. It will tug at the heart strings of readers young and old as The God in Mommy is revealed.
